The Shift Toward Authenticity

In the ever-evolving landscape of social media, a new breed of influencers is emerging, challenging the reign of mega-celebrities. Micro-influencers, typically defined as having between 1,000 and 100,000 followers, are gaining traction among brands seeking to connect with audiences in a more meaningful way. Unlike their macro counterparts, these creators often boast higher engagement rates and a sense of intimacy that resonates with followers.

The Power of Niche Communities

Micro-influencers thrive within specific niches, whether it’s sustainable fashion, vegan cooking, or indie gaming. Their audiences are not just numbers but communities built on trust and shared interests. For example, a fitness micro-influencer with 20,000 followers may yield more product conversions than a celebrity with millions, because their recommendations are viewed as personal endorsements from a trusted friend.

Brands Take Notice

Recognizing this shift, major brands like Glossier and Fashion Nova have integrated micro-influencer campaigns into their marketing strategies. Meanwhile, platforms such as Instagram and TikTok have introduced features to facilitate these partnerships, from branded content tags to affiliate tools. As a result, the influencer marketing industry is projected to reach $21.1 billion in 2025, with micro-influencers capturing a significant share.

The Challenge of Scale

However, working with micro-influencers is not without challenges. Managing multiple partnerships requires more effort, and measuring ROI can be tricky. Yet, many marketers argue that the depth of engagement far outweighs these hurdles. As digital marketing continues to evolve, one thing is clear: the era of the micro-influencer has arrived, and authenticity is the new currency.
